Анотації
The fuzzy cognitive map is considered as a tool for the ranking of factors affecting
reliability. The rank of a factor is defined as an equivalent of the Birnbaum importance
index in the classical reliability theory. Models and algorithms are proposed for
calculation of the importance indexes of single factors and their joint effects on the
reliability. The method is exemplified by the reliability and safety of an automobile
in the “driver-automobile-road” system subject to the driver’s qualification, traffic
situation, unit costs of operation, operating conditions, maintenance scheduling,
quality of maintenance and repair, quality of automobile design, quality of operational
materials and spare parts, as well as storage conditions. The advantages of the
method include 1) use of available expert information with no collection and
processing statistical data and 2) capability to take into account any quantitative
and qualitative factors associated with people, technology, software, quality of
service, operating conditions, etc.
